Transaction 1290fdf50596164f6898f904d68beb88ffbb65a690d86b39bdfcda655703517c
1 Input
1 Output
-
1290fdf50596164f6898f904d68beb88ffbb65a690d86b39bdfcda655703517c:0
- value
- 515209
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fd5f105113c2784c3b48b40df88dab1e9e91def9 OP_EQUAL
- address
- 3QnimDn3PWhpNsBfq7i6ruu8931F5xtoCx